Also aysmukan :) There is lenition, "ts" becomes "s" after ay+ and other prefixes marked with "+" in the dictionary. Full list of consonants which could be lenited:

tx → t
kx → k
px → p
ts → s
t → s
k → h
p → f
' → disappears

Besides if lenition happens in plural form we can drop ay+ and the word could be just smukan.
